Chromium
What Is Chromium?
Chromium is a trace mineral that helps insulin do its job — supporting how your body handles blood sugar. Chromium Benefits: What Is Chromium Good For?
| Benefit | What the human evidence shows |
|---|---|
| Supports blood sugar | A meta-analysis found chromium supplementation improved blood-sugar control in people with diabetes. Suksomboon N et al., J Clin Pharm Ther, 2014 — meta-analysis. |
| Supports insulin action | In people with type 2 diabetes, higher chromium intake improved glucose and insulin measures. Anderson R et al., Diabetes, 1997 — RCT. |
| Sugar & carb cravings | Chromium is popularly used to help curb sugar and carb cravings, supporting steadier eating. |
Honest note: chromium's benefit is clearest in people with diabetes or insulin resistance; in already well-nourished, healthy people the effect on blood sugar or weight is small and inconsistent. It is a supportive supplement for metabolic wellness, not a treatment, and results vary from person to person.
How Does Chromium Work?
- Supports insulin. Chromium helps insulin bind and act, so cells take up blood sugar more effectively.
- Steadier blood sugar. By supporting insulin, it may help smooth blood-sugar swings that drive cravings.
Chromium Uses: Blood Sugar & Cravings
| Concern | How chromium may help & how strong the evidence is |
|---|---|
| Blood sugar (diabetes/insulin resistance) | May improve control. Moderate evidence in this group. |
| Sugar & carb cravings | May help curb cravings. Popular use; evidence modest. |
| Healthy, well-nourished people | Effect small and inconsistent. |
Chromium Dosage: How Much & When
Dose. Everyday needs are micrograms; blood-sugar studies used higher supplemental amounts of chromium picolinate. Follow your product label.
Timing. Take with a meal, ideally one containing carbohydrate.
Chromium Side Effects & Who Should Avoid It
- Generally well tolerated at normal supplement doses.
- May lower blood sugar. If you take diabetes medicines, chromium's effect can add up — check compatibility first.

Frequently Asked Questions
1. What is chromium and what is it used for?
Chromium is a trace mineral that helps insulin manage blood sugar. It is used in blood-sugar and metabolism supplements and for sugar cravings.
2. Does chromium help blood sugar?
A meta-analysis found chromium improved blood-sugar control in people with diabetes. Its benefit is clearest in people with diabetes or insulin resistance.
3. What is chromium picolinate?
Chromium picolinate is a well-absorbed form of chromium bound to picolinic acid, commonly used in blood-sugar and metabolism supplements.
4. Does chromium help with sugar cravings?
Chromium is popularly used to help curb sugar and carb cravings by supporting steadier blood sugar, though the evidence for this is modest.
5. Does chromium help weight loss?
Any effect on weight is small and inconsistent. Chromium is best seen as blood-sugar support within a healthy routine, not a weight-loss product.
6. Who benefits most from chromium?
People with diabetes or insulin resistance see the clearest benefit; in already well-nourished, healthy people the effect is small.
7. What is the right chromium dosage?
Everyday needs are micrograms; blood-sugar studies used higher supplemental amounts. Follow your product label.
8. When should I take chromium?
With a meal, ideally one containing carbohydrate.
9. Are there side effects of chromium?
It is generally well tolerated at normal doses. Its main consideration is that it can add to the blood-sugar-lowering effect of diabetes medicines.
